    Description

    A first introduction to calculations for very young children. The centerpiece of the game is a plastic octopus with two arms stretched out. Around it, fishes of various values (and weights) are placed. The active player picks a large bundle of fish and hangs it on one of the arms, then tries to find several individual fishes for the other arm. If successful, octopus Mr. Tom looks straight and the arms are balanced, if not, it is losing focus and balance.
    In the two player version, one child can pick one side and let the other player make the calculations for getting the octopus back into its balance.
